Delta Unveils Schedule for New Domestic Hub at New York's LaGuardia Airport
Delta Air Lines (NYSE: DAL) today unveiled its schedule for its new domestic hub at New York's LaGuardia airport, significantly expanding its service to include more than 100 new flights and 29 new destinations. (news.delta.com) Más...Sort type: [Top] [Newest]
